- The distance between St Paul Island, Ak, Usa and Bulls, Flockhouse, New Zealand is approximately 10,912 km or 6,781 mi.
- To reach St Paul Island, Ak in this distance one would set out from Bulls, Flockhouse bearing 7.9°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ach St Paul Island, Ak bearing 11.1° or N .
- St Paul Island, Ak has a tundra climate (ET) whereas Bulls, Flockhouse has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- The annual average temperature is 11.5 °C (20.7°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.6 °C (8.3°F) more in St Paul Island, Ak.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 278.1 mm (10.9 in) less which is equivalent to 278.1 l/m² (6.83 US gal/ft²) or 2,781,000 l/ha (297,307 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 16.2° lower in St Paul Island, Ak than in Bulls, Flockhouse.
